Pre-Renovation Decluttering



Before diving into your home improvement project, decluttering your room is a vital action to guarantee a smoother and extra organized process. Begin by evaluating each area and identifying what items are necessary and what can be discarded or contributed. Be callous in your decluttering initiatives; if you have not used a product in over a year, it might be time to let it go.

Sort things into categories such as keep, donate, recycle, or dispose of. Purchase storage options like containers or racks to aid organize the items you pick to maintain. This will not just declutter your area yet likewise make it easier to find things during and after the restoration.

Decluttering prior to the restoration will not just simplify the procedure but additionally conserve you money and time. You'll have a clearer vision of what requires to be done and won't be bewildered by unnecessary things.

Once you have actually decluttered, you can progress with your remodelling task with a fresh and orderly room.

Reliable Waste Arranging



To make sure a smooth and environmentally conscious home restoration procedure, reliable waste sorting is important. As you begin your renovation task, set up marked sorting areas for various kinds of waste.

Positioning separate bins or containers for recyclables, unsafe products, and general waste will streamline the disposal process and make it easier to draw away recyclable materials from winding up in garbage dumps.

Label each arranging location plainly to prevent confusion and make sure that every person involved in the renovation knows where each type of waste should go. This basic step can assist stop blending of materials that could infect recyclables or develop safety dangers during disposal.

Recycling and Upcycling Methods



Effective waste sorting collections the structure for a successful home renovation task. When it concerns handling waste during your improvement, reusing and upcycling methods play a critical function in minimizing garbage dump waste and making the most of the possibility of your products.

Begin by marking different containers for different kinds of recyclables like glass, plastic, and paper. Think about upcycling things like old furnishings, doors, or closets rather than throwing them away. Upcycling not just minimizes waste yet also adds a special touch to your home style.



Look for donation facilities or organizations that approve multiple-use structure materials. By donating things like lights, closets, or tiles, you can aid others while decluttering your space. Bear in mind, a little effort in recycling and upcycling can go a long way in making your home restoration job extra lasting and eco-friendly.
